SMITHLEY SET FOR MID-OHIO

LEXINGTON, Ohio – Garrett Smithley is ready to take another shot at road racing.

In last week’s Xfinity Series race at the Watkins Glen International road course, Smithley ran only 13 laps before parking his Chevrolet with overheating issues. This Saturday, he hits the road again at the Mid-Ohio Sports Car Course in the Mid-Ohio Challenge.

“Last week was disappointing, for sure,” Smithley said. “The race was barely underway when we had to pull in. We’re looking for much better this week. I like road racing. We’ll be ready.”

Saturday’s race will be Smithley’s first at Mid-Ohio, a 2.085-mile, 13-turn course.

Practice is scheduled at Mid-Ohio at 9 a.m. and 11:35 a.m. Friday, with qualifying set for 6:15 p.m. Saturday’s race is scheduled for 3:30 p.m.
